Puncture Wound
A puncture wound is a deep wound caused by a sharp, pointed object piercing the skin.
Fingernail Avulsion
The complete or partial tearing away of a nail from its nail bed, often due to trauma.
Blisters
Fluid-filled pockets that form on the skin's surface, often as a result of friction, burns, or other injuries.
Ragged Wound
A cut or tear that has irregular, jagged edges, often caused by a blunt trauma or an object tearing the skin forcefully.
